Output 6ebb063b0c993518e40f51ad6e0e06e6e8622bf8b509ac86ebfda26e975d7a4a:4

value
424615596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11bab8d4fcbc121bb52a7e0aa3abc85e354c1921 OP_EQUAL
address
33Jm6UcSeajgHCyTpPuCfSvqns69GjbGV1
transaction
6ebb063b0c993518e40f51ad6e0e06e6e8622bf8b509ac86ebfda26e975d7a4a
confirmations
136922
spent
true